Career Highlights
Yolande Knell's career is marked by numerous significant milestones. She has reported from various conflict zones and has been a prominent voice during critical events in the Middle East.
Major Reporting Assignments
- Coverage of the Israeli-Palestinian conflict
- Reporting on the Arab Spring and its aftermath
- Investigative pieces on humanitarian issues in the region
